ADDED
A wide variety of factors continue to impact financial and economic conditions.
Consumer and economic uncertainty due to rapid changes in global trade policies, including the imposition of tariffs and potential changes to existing tariffs, are also causing market volatility and heightening concerns regarding inflation.
Reactions to these factors and fluctuations in the value of the U.S.
dollar compared to foreign currencies may: result in reduced economic growth in the United States, the targeted nations and globally; increase inflation; disrupt global supply chains; and increase volatility in financial markets, including currency and interest rate markets.
CNO is a holding company for a group of insurance companies that develop, market and administer health insurance, annuity, individual life insurance and other insurance and financial services products.

REMOVED
CNO Financial Group, Inc., a Delaware corporation ("CNO"), is a holding company for a group of insurance companies that develop, market and administer health insurance, annuity, individual life insurance and other insurance and financial services products.
As of December 31, 2024, we had total assets of $37.9 billion and shareholders' equity of $2.5 billion (which included an accumulated other comprehensive loss of $1.4 billion).
For the year ended December 31, 2024, we had revenues of $4.4 billion and net income of $404.0 million.
The Worksite Division also offers a suite of voluntary benefits, benefits administration technology and year-round advocacy services to reduce costs and increase benefits engagement to employers and their employees.
In May 2024, we filed with the New York Stock Exchange the Annual CEO Certification regarding the Company's compliance with their Corporate Governance listing standards as required by Section 303A.12(a) of the New York Stock Exchange Listed Company Manual.
